In June 2026, telecommunications infrastructure provider American Tower suffered a data breach stemming from an extortion campaign by the group ShinyHunters. The breach involved the exposure of over 216,000 unique records, including sensitive information such as names, email addresses, job titles, phone numbers, and physical addresses of stakeholders including employees, contractors, customers, and prospects. The unfortunate incident underscores the continued risks of unauthorized data access aimed at exploiting organizational assets.
